Allow ref_transaction_free(NULL) and hence ref_transaction_rollback(NULL)
as no-ops. This makes ref_transaction_rollback easier to use and more similar
to plain 'free'.
In particular, it lets us rollback unconditionally as part of cleanup code
after setting 'transaction = NULL' if a transaction has been committed or
rolled back already.
This allows us to write code like
if ( (!transaction ||
ref_transaction_update(...)) ||
(ref_transaction_commit(...) && !(transaction = NULL)) {
ref_transaction_rollback(transaction);
...
}
